Role description

Manager – Performance & Talent Management
Location: Bengaluru, India
Function: OD & Talent Management

About the Role
We are looking for a Performance & Talent Management Manager who will drive the
execution of our enterprise performance, promotion, and talent review processes.
This role sits at the intersection of talent strategy, governance, and leadership decisionmaking, ensuring that performance evaluation, promotions, and talent decisions are data
driven, fair, and aligned to business outcomes.
You will work closely with business leaders, HRBPs, and leadership teams to ensure our
performance and talent processes are run with high rigor, clarity, and impact.

What You Will Do
Performance Management
• Drive end-to-end performance cycles including goal setting, check ins, calibration,
and final evaluation
• Ensure goals and KPIs are aligned to business outcomes and role expectations
• Improve rating rigor and quality of performance conversations
• Track performance insights and share dashboards with leadership
Promotion Governance
• Manage promotion eligibility frameworks and readiness criteria
• Run promotion panels and ensure decisions are evidence based
• Maintain transparency, documentation, and governance across the promotion process
• Analyze promotion trends and identify fairness or bias signals
Enterprise Talent Review
• Lead talent review cycles across business units
• Support leaders in identifying high potential talent, succession pipelines, and development priorities
• Track leadership pipeline health and successor coverage
• Prepare leadership ready talent insights
Leader Enablement
• Create simple toolkits for managers on goal setting, feedback, and differentiation
• Support HRBPs and leaders in driving high-quality talent discussions
What We Are Looking For
• 6–8 years of experience in Performance Management, Talent Management, or Organizational Development
• Experience running calibration, promotion, and talent review cycles in large or fast-growing organizations
• Strong stakeholder management with business leaders
• Ability to combine process rigor with practical execution
• Strong analytical mindset and comfort working with dashboards and talent data

Why This Role Matters
This role plays a key part in ensuring that talent decisions are fair, rigorous, and aligned to the company's growth. You will help shape how performance is evaluated, how leaders are developed, and how the organization identifies and grows its future talent
